The Dorking Gate

A pair of oak estate gates with sweeping curved bracing for principal entrances, driveways and private approaches. The Dorking Gate uses traditional mortise-and-tenon joints secured with timber dowels and is developed around the opening, ground levels, supporting posts or piers and the way the entrance will be used.

A considered entrance, not an off-the-shelf pair

Paired gates need to meet cleanly, clear the ground throughout their swing and remain manageable at the required width. The Dorking Gate's matched leaves and curved components require more design and manufacture than a standard field gate, so each pair is assessed and priced individually.

For an accurate quotation

What helps us quote.

  • 01Clear opening and proposed gate height
  • 02Photographs from both approaches and across the full swing
  • 03Ground levels, drainage and any fall through the opening
  • 04Vehicle types, frequency of use and preferred operation
  • 05Details of existing posts, piers, services and installation access

Materials & construction

Good timber, clearly stated.

Oak is selected for the agreed proportions and exposure, with suitable exterior ironmongery and fixings. British-grown oak is preferred where it is suitable, available and commercially practical; European oak may be proposed where it offers a better fit for the dimensions or programme.

Maintenance & repair

Made for maintenance and repair.

A paired entrance benefits from periodic checks of the hinges, meeting clearance, centre stop, latches, posts and drainage. Hardware and suitable timber components can be adjusted, repaired or replaced individually where practical.
